The Baldwin River (formerly known as the North Branch of the PM) is cited as the first planting of German Brown Trout in the USA on April 11, 1884 with 4900 fry. This bit of history caught our eye on Norwegian hunters and gathers relocating brown trout in 4900 BC. Interesting!
Researchers have long known that the animals were introduced into the region's high-altitude bodies of water, but they weren't sure when it happened or whether humans had a hand. Analyses of recently discovered ancient fish traps provide new clues
